Common Moon Snail [Natica vitellus]

Description
Common Moon Snails are distinguished by their rounded, smooth shells that range in color from white to grayish blue. They are typically found in coastal areas and prefer sandy or muddy environments. An interesting feature of these snails is their ability to burrow into the sand in search of prey, such as clams and other mollusks.
